The Birdscapes® Berkshire Lodge Birdfeeder features a twist n’ lock seed cap for easy fill and easy clean and a 2.25 lb. seed capacity. The see-through reservoir makes it easy to monitor seed levels.
Remember to clean your birdfeeder at least twice a week with a mild soap and water solution.

I bought this feeder several weeks ago and love it! I've got mine mounted on a shepherd's hook. It's sturdy and holds a good amount of seed. There is a tendency for seed to spill from the bottom, but our ground-feeding birds clean that up so no problem there. We've had chickadees, finches, cardinals and sparrows at this feeder. The ledge is narrow, as another reviewer mentioned, but for me this was actually a good thing as it's the one feeder that the crows can't commandeer away from the smaller birds. I'm getting ready to buy a second one.
